AMBA总线规范解读:测试接口控制器与ISO15693协议
下载需积分: 0 | PDF格式 | 1.73MB |
更新于2024-08-07
| 42 浏览量 | 举报
"本文档主要讨论了测试接口控制器(TIC)在ISO15693协议中的应用,以及其在AMBA规范下的工作原理。TIC作为一个总线主机,接收外部测试总线的测试向量,支持在测试模式下的32位传输宽度和特权系统访问。测试模式的进入要求TREQA信号变为高电平,然后通过TACK信号确认。TIC具备地址增量功能,可适应不同突发访问长度,通常使用8位地址增量器支持最大1KB的突发访问。控制向量用于更新TIC的控制信号,第0位为低则忽略该向量。此外,文档还简要提到了AMBA总线规范,包括AHB、ASB和APB等不同类型的总线,适用于硬件和软件工程师设计符合AMBA标准的模块。"
在AMBA规范中,测试接口控制器(TIC)扮演着关键角色,它允许外部测试向量通过TBUS与系统交互。TIC在默认状态下采用32位传输宽度和特权系统访问级别,以满足多数嵌入式系统测试需求。如果需要改变控制信号,可以通过控制向量机制来实现动态更新。控制向量的第0位作为有效性标志,若为低,则控制向量不被处理,这样可以持续使用不更新控制信息的地址向量。
TIC支持地址增量功能,以配合测试接口进行突发访问。增量地址位的数量取决于测试接口要求的最大突发访问长度,通常使用8位地址增量器,允许字传输的突发访问达到1KB的边界。控制向量可以启用或禁用内部地址增量器,以便测试内部RAM或连续读取单一外设寄存器。
进入测试模式的过程包括TREQA信号的激活,请求测试总线访问,然后通过TACK信号确认内部总线的使用权。在常规操作模式下,TREQA保持低电平,测试总线用于常规操作。
AMBA总线规范提供了AHB(Advanced High-performance Bus)、ASB(Advanced System Bus)和APB(Advanced Peripheral Bus)等不同类型的总线接口,适用于各种模块设计。这些规范定义了总线上的信号交互,确保不同组件之间的兼容性和高效通信。例如,AHB是为高性能应用设计的,ASB则更适合低速系统级通信,而APB则服务于外设连接。
总体来说,TIC是AMBA架构中的一个重要组成部分,它在系统测试和验证中起到了桥梁的作用,而AMBA规范则为设计和集成高性能、高效率的嵌入式系统提供了标准化的方法。
相关推荐
羊牮
- 粉丝: 41
- 资源: 3854
最新资源
- SQL SERVER实用经验技巧集
- 程序设计需求分析模板
- 15天学会jQuery(0-5).15天学会jQuery(0-5).
- Android编程指南(en)
- White-Box Testing
- mtk经典方案pdf
- Java 程序语言设计
- signaling 7
- AT91RM9200 中断控制器详解(AIC)
- ADO.Net完全攻略.pdf
- Building embeded Linux
- Class Discussion 2 - HP
- 《计算机软件文档编制规范》GB-T8567-2006 (文档结构已整理,word版)
- 数字功率放大器数字PWM线性化技术
- 2008惠普的一次考试题
- UNIX系统操作命令